- Manage all aspects of recruitment administration ensuring compliance with legislation, regulators, and Franchise Standards.
- Place adverts on websites, job boards and appropriate social media platforms.
- Ensure all relevant recruitment digital content is kept up to date.
- Maintain effective communication with candidates ensuring a positive candidate experience.
- Schedule interviews and support candidate selection activities where appropriate.
- Process candidates through the SmartRecruiters Applicant Tracking System (ATS) in a timely manner ensuring data is accurate.
- Support the Recruiter at local community recruitment events.
- Process all pre-employment checks and collate pre-employment documentation.
- Support the management of the Employee Referral Scheme.
- Optimise the recruitment tools available and keep up to date on best practice approaches.
- Carry out any other duties deemed necessary for the successful operation of the business.
- Ensure compliance with Home Instead’s Equality, Diversity and Equal Opportunities Policy, in respect of employment and service delivery.
Qualifications
- Well-developed administration skills with experience in a similar role.
- Good understanding of legislation relating to recruitment including Enhanced Criminal Record checks, referencing and Right to Work checks.
- An understanding of social media and other digital communication tools for recruitment purposes.
- Flexibility to work outside 9-5 Monday to Friday to meet the demands of the business.
- Strong interpersonal skills with the ability to build rapport quickly.
- Excellent verbal and written communication skills.
- Participation in the On Call Rota
- Good working knowledge of IT Systems with experience of Microsoft Office or Google Suite, working with databases and virtual communication platforms with the ability to learn and adopt new technologies where appropriate.

How to prepare for a job interview at Home Instead
✨Know the Legislation
Familiarise yourself with the key legislation related to recruitment, such as Enhanced Criminal Record checks and Right to Work checks. This knowledge will demonstrate your understanding of compliance and show that you take the role seriously.
✨Showcase Your Communication Skills
As a recruiter, effective communication is crucial. Prepare examples of how you've maintained positive candidate experiences in the past. Highlight your verbal and written communication skills during the interview.
✨Be Social Media Savvy
Understand how to leverage social media for recruitment purposes. Be ready to discuss your experience with various platforms and how you've used them to attract candidates. This will show your adaptability and modern approach to recruitment.
✨Demonstrate Flexibility
The job may require working outside of standard hours. Be prepared to discuss your availability and willingness to adapt to the demands of the business. This flexibility can set you apart from other candidates.
